Black Bird was written by Paul McCartney of The Beatles. McCartney has said that he wrote the song during a time when there was much racial tension in the United States, and that the song was meant to be an uplifting message of hope and freedom.
As mentioned before, Paul McCartney wrote Black Bird during a period of racial tension in the United States. He has said that he was inspired by the civil rights movement and wanted to write a song that could inspire people to keep fighting for equality and freedom.
Yes, Black Bird has been covered by many artists over the years, including Sarah McLachlan, Crosby, Stills, Nash & Young, and Eddie Vedder of Pearl Jam. The song's haunting melody and powerful lyrics have made it a popular choice for musicians looking to cover a classic hit.
